`What To Do If You Think You Find A Mistake On Your Statement
`If you think there is an error on your statement, please call us at the telephone number on the front of this statement, or write to us at:
`Cardmember Service, P.O. Box 6335, Fargo, ND 58125-6335.
`In your letter or call, give us the following information:
`fr Account information: Your name and account number.
`Dollar amount: The dollar amount of the suspected error.
`Description of Problem: If you think there is an error on your bill, describe what you believe is wrong and why you believe it is a mistake.
`You must contact us within 60 days after the error appeared on your statement. While we investigate whether or not there has been an error,
`the following are true:
`We cannot try to collect the amount in question, or report you as delinquent on that amount.
`The charge in question may remain on your statement, and we may continue to charge you interest on that amount. But, if we determine
`that we made a mistake, you will not have to pay the amount in question or any interest or other fees related to that amount.
`While you do not have to pay the amount in question, you are responsible for the remainder of your balance.
`We can apply any unpaid amount against your credit limit.
`Your Rights If You Are Dissatisfied With Your Credit Card Purchases
`If you are dissatisfied with the goods or services that you have purchased with your credit card, and you have tried in good faith to correct the
`problem with the merchant, you may have the right not to pay the remaining amount clue on the purchase.
`To use this right, all of the following must be true:
`1. The purchase must have been made in your home state or within 100 miles of your current mailing address, and the purchase price must
`have been more than $50. (Note: Neither of these are necessary if your purchase was based on an advertisement we mailed to you, or if we
`own the company that sold you the goods or services.)
`2. You must have used your credit card for the purchase. Purchases made with cash advances from an ATM or with a check that accesses
`your credit card account do not qualify.
`3. You must not yet have fully paid for the purchase.
`If all of the criteria above are met and you are still dissatisfied with the purchase, contact us in writing at: Cardmember Service, P.O. Box
`6335, Fargo, ND 58125-6335. While we investigate, the same rules apply to the disputed amount as discussed above. After we finish our
`investigation, we will tell you our decision. At that point, if we think you owe an amount and you do not pay we may report you as delinquent.
`Important Information Regarding Your Account
`1. INTEREST CHARGE: Method of Computing Balance Subject to Interest Rate: We calculate the periodic rate or interest portion of the
`INTEREST CHARGE by multiplying the applicable Daily Periodic Rate (“DPR”) by the Average Daily Balance (“ADB) (including new
`transactions) of the Purchase, Advance and Balance Transfer categories subject to interest, and then adding together the resulting interest
`from each category. We determine the ADB separately for the Purchases, Advances and Balance Transfer categories. To get the ADB in
`each category, we add together the daily balances in those categories for the billing cycle and divide the result by the number of days in the
`billing cycle. We determine the daily balances each day by taking the beginning balance of those Account categories (including any billed but
`unpaid interest, fees, credit insurance and other charges), adding any new interest, fees, and charges, and subtracting any payments or
`credits applied against your Account balances that day. We add a Purchase, Advance or Balance Transfer to the appropriate balances for
`those categories on the later of the transaction date or the first day of the statement period. Billed but unpaid interest on Purchases, Advances
`and Balance Transfers is added to the appropriate balances for those categories each month on the statement date. Billed but unpaid
`Advance Transaction Fees are added to the Advance balance of your Account on the date they are charged to your Account. Any billed but
`unpaid fees on Purchases, credit insurance charges, and other charges are added to the Purchase balance of the Account on the date they
`are charged to the Account. Billed but unpaid fees on Balance Transfers are added to the Balance Transfer balance of the Account on the
`date they are charged to the Account. In other words, billed and unpaid interest, fees, and charges will be included in the ADB of your
`Account that accrues interest and will reduce the amount of credit available to you. To the extent credit insurance charges, overlimit fees,
`Annual Fees, and/or Travel Membership Fees may be applied to your Account, such charges and/or fees are not included in the ADB
`calculation for Purchases until the first day of the billing cycle following the date the credit insurance charges, overlimit fees, Annual Fees
`and/or Travel Membership Fees (as applicable) are charged to the Account. Prior statement balances subject to an interest-free period that
`have been paid on or before the payment due date in the current billing cycle are not included in the ADB calculation.
`2. Payment Information: You must pay us in U.S. Dollars with checks or similar payment instruments drawn on a financial institution located
`in the United States. We will also accept payment in U.S. Dollars via the Internet or phone or previously established automatic payment
`transaction. We may, at our option, choose to accept a payment drawn on a foreign financial institution. However, you will be charged and
`agree to pay any collection fees required in connection with such a transaction. The date you mail a payment is different than the date we
`receive that payment. The payment date is the day we receive your check or money order at Cardmember Service, P.O. Box 790408, St.
`Louis, MO 63179-0408 or the day we receive your electronic or phone payment. All payments by check or money order accompanied by a
`payment coupon and received at this payment address will be credited to your Account on the day of receipt if received by 5:00 p.m. CT on
`any banking day. Mailed payments that do not include the payment coupon and/or are mailed to a different address will be processed within
`5 banking days of receipt and credited to your Account on the day of receipt. In addition, if you mail your payment without a payment coupon
`or to an incorrect address, it may result in a delayed credit to your Account, additional INTEREST CHARGES, fees, and possible suspension
`of your Account. Internet and telephone payment options are available, and crediting times vary (but generally must be made before 5:00 p.m.
`If you are making an internet or telephone payment, please contact
`CT to 8 p.m. CT depending on what day and how the payment is made).
`Cardmember Service for times specific to your Account and your payment option. Banking days are all calendar days except Saturday,
`Sunday and federal holidays. Payments due on a Saturday, Sunday or federal holiday and received on those days will be credited on the day
`of receipt. There is no prepayment penalty if you pay your balance at any time prior to your payment due date.
`3. Credit Reporting: We may report information on your Account to Credit Bureaus. Late payments, missed payments or other defaults on
`your Account may be reflected in your credit report.

`Paying Interest: You have a 24 to 30 day interest-free period for Purchases provided you have paid your
`previous balance in full by the Payment Due Date shown on your monthly Account statement. In order to
`avoid additional INTEREST CHARGES on Purchases, you must pay your new balance in full by the
`Payment Due Date shown on the front of your monthly Account statement.
`There is no interest-free period for transactions that post to the Account as Advances or Balance Transfers
`except as provided in any Offer Materials. Those transactions are subject to interest from the date they post
`to the Account until the date they are paid in full.
